Joanna Grierson from Poole, Dorset and Alex Anderson from Winchester, Hampshire have claimed the final two spots in the 2020 ilovesailing calendar competition to complete the 2021 calendar line-up.

A total of 160 entries were received in the 2020 calendar competition, with two winners being picked each month between March and July, with our final two winners being picked from all the entries received during the period, giving all entrants two chances of winning.

Commenting on her winning photo entitled, 'Early morning sunrise, a time for reflection!' Joanna, a regular entrant in the competition and winner on many previous occasions, said: "What a lovely surprise! I am really delighted that my early morning photograph has been selected for the 2021 Calendar. I always look at and admire all other entries, especially the full action photos, but it still surprises me when you choose one of my more tranquil photos! Thank you again.

"This photograph was taken in late August 2019 from the pontoon on the River Vilaine in Southern Brittany where we berth our cruising yacht. I was actually up early hoping to see a kingfisher and could not resist recording this spectacular sunrise."

While Alex, our second August winner, commented on his winning shot entitled 'Serene sailing aerial top down off Dartmouth': "I'm over the moon to have been selected for the calendar as a winner and most importantly win one of the awesome ilovesailing ducks! The photo was taken just outside Dartmouth, while flying the drone from a yacht for a client."
